What is Navo24?
Navo24 is a hub for five composable, MCP-native freight products: TrackingMCP for container tracking, AirCargoMCP for air waybill tracking, SchedulesMCP for sailing schedules and lane reliability, FreightRatesMCP for ocean spot rates, and LoadingMCP for load planning. Each is a complete product with its own free tier and API; they share one data spine, so you can take one tool today and add the rest later.
What does “MCP-native” mean?
Every capability ships as a Model Context Protocol tool an AI assistant can call directly in plain language, not just a REST API you have to wrap in your own integration code. The same functions are also available over REST and webhooks, behind one key.
Do I have to adopt the whole suite?
No. Each product stands on its own: a tracking webhook, a schedule lookup, a load plan. Adopt one tool today; the rest are there when you want them. There is no platform migration and no rip-and-replace.
How is Navo24 different from a hosted visibility dashboard?
A dashboard is something your team logs into. Navo24 is components your software and your AI agent call: MCP tools, a REST API and webhooks you wire into the systems you already run, with no front-end of ours required.
Which carriers and lanes do you cover?
TrackingMCP covers 233 carriers: 125 direct connectors, 186 SCACs recognised, with events normalised to the DCSA standard. SchedulesMCP covers 5,000+ lanes and 255 ports with 72,000+ forward sailings, refreshed weekly, with reliability scored from arrivals we actually observed.

What happens when a carrier redesigns their site at 2am?
Nothing you notice. Every carrier has 2–3 independent data paths: an official API, our own connector via a 3-provider proxy failover, and a cross-checked network source. Connectors self-heal by re-minting credentials and re-probing live boxes. Failover is automatic; your feed keeps flowing.
